
GamePro writes:
"The first thing I noticed was how different the game felt from any other FPS I have played in the past. The physics are impressive. My gun actually felt like it had weight to it. Turning and aiming have a tiny lag to them like they would in real life. Slammed into the heat of battle against the Helghast on their home world, suddenly I was very aware of where I was aiming. In a game like Call of Duty, one could get away with shooting a little bit to the right or left and still hit their mark. It's hard to articulate how the difference feels until you have the controller in your hands. I liked this change of pace; it feels like I was provided with an actual challenge instead of having the game aim for me. The AI is sufficiently decent, at one point while trying to destroy a bridge I was surprised attack from all sides. It made for an interesting gaming experience not plagued by stupid opponents."
